I Have A Roommate And We're Both On The Lease (the Lease Is Now Month To Month). She Has Not Been Paying Rent, But Will Not Vacate The Apartment Because She Knows That Short Of Taking Her To Court, There Is Nothing I Can Do. She Also Knows That I Care Deeply About My Credit, So She Knows I Will Pay The Rent Even If She Doesn't. She Has Not Been Coming Around Other Than When I'm Not Here And I Have No Way To Find Her. She Has Now Threatened My Life Twice And I've Made Police Reports, But There Really Isn't Anything Else I Can Do. I've Also Tried To File A Stay Away Order, But They Won't Order Her Away From Her Own Home, Not To Mention They Have To Find Her To Serve A Stay Away Order. She Has Also Been Engaging In Illegal Activity As A Prostitute Which I Recently Confirmed, But Already Suspected Prior To My Finding Her All Over Multiple Websites. This Is Part Of What Started The Whole Conflict Between Us Because I Didn't Like Her Bringing So Many People Into Our Home (and Not To Mention, They're Not The Best Of Character). According To My Landlord, If I Leave, Even After Giving 30 Days Notice, Turning In My Key, And Notifying Them That I've Vacated, I'm Still Liable For Anything That Happens To The Place As Long As She Stays There. Is There Anything I Can Do To Get Myself Out Of This Situation Without Being Liable For The Property After I Vacate? Or Is There Any Way I Can Get Her Out Legally And Change The Locks? Please Help!
